This is a semi complete / community project that Im doing to help out with the folks who have lost everything to the bushfires that are still burning in Victoria, Australia.

These are my finished contributions...but they will be assembled into quilts

The pattern is called the maveric or wonky star

Keep in mind....you dont have to make the entire 25 squares. Even one is enough to help out.

I used quilting cotton for these...got a good deal at Fabricland on the snowflake print too...its about $2.50 a yard. Some of the other prints I got at 4$ a yard.
